Before we get started in our reading I want to provide some history or background that will help set the stage for the chapters ahead.

James is the name of the writer and he is the Lord’s brother. He fully recognized that he was a bond-slave and property of God. James used the Lord’s full name, “the Lord Jesus Christ.”

  • Jesus means Savior
  • Christ is the Greek for Messiah the Anointed.

The eternal Lord became the Savior, Jesus and rose again as everlasting Sovereign, Christ. The Lord of lords is King of kings (1 Timothy 6:16; Revelation 17:14( 19:16)

The letter is addressed to the 12 tribes who were dispersed from their homeland and scattered among the Gentiles. The tribes of Israel are Judah, Reuben, Gad, Asher, Naphtali, Manasseh, Simeon, Levi, Issachar, Zebulun, Joseph, and Benjamin.

James’ goal is to encourage them all in their trials. Noting no matter where the trials come from, they are no match for a Christian who stands on the truth of God’s word.
